Mercy Nnenda Chinwo is a Nigerian gospel musician, singer, actress, comedian and songwriter. She started singing at age 8 in her church children's choir, she won the Nigerian Idol Season 2 in 2012.[1]

Life and career


Mercy Nnenda Chinwo was born on September 5, 1990, in Portharcourt, Rivers State. She is the fourth of five children in her family(First daughter). She lost her father at a very young age. She is married to Pastor Blessed Uzochikwa who is from Delta State, Nigeria.[2]

Chinwo released her first single, "Testimony" in 2015, and "Igwe" a year later [3] in 2017. Mercy Chinwo is a Gospel music Minister [4]


Personal life


She got married in Port Harcourt to Pastor Blessed Uzochikwa of Water Brooks Church Lekki on the 13th of August 2022.[5][6]


Acting


A year after winning Nigerian Idol, she landed her first film role in Yvonne Nelson's film, House of Gold where she acted as Lucia, starring alongside Yvonne Nelson, Majid Michel , and Omawumi among others.[7] The film House of Gold won Best Picture at the Ghana Movie Awards and Best Ghanaian Movie at the 2013 City People.
